I've stood in front of this in Amsterdam on several occasions. My father painted with oils and 60 years or so ago he did a smaller copy that we hung in our home. I was also intrigued by a painting hanging on a Holland America cruise ship that depicts the same company but 30 seconds later in time - everyone has moved. Of course Rembrandt called this: "Militia Company of District II under the Command of Captain Frans Banninck Cocq" also known as "The Shooting Company of Frans Banning Cocq and Willem van Ruytenburch" but the rest of us call it The Night Watch.
